ARx is a programming language that targets multi-architecture native code and integrates directly with Apache Arrow through LLVM-based code generation.
IRx is a Python library that serves as the LLVM backend for ARXLang, enabling high-level ASTx programs to be compiled into executable machine code.
Makim is a YAML-based task automation tool focused on task definition, dependencies, and conditional execution.
SciArx is a scientific computing library written in ArxLang, with native Apache Arrow datatype support.
